Definition of Commissioners For Oaths
Commissioners For Oaths are individuals who are appointed by the Lord Chancellor in England and Wales or the Scottish Government in Scotland to take oaths or affirmations from individuals who need to swear to the truth of a statement or document. They are authorized to witness the signing of legal documents and certify them to be true copies of the original. Commissioners For Oaths can only carry out their official duties within their jurisdiction, which is usually restricted to a particular geographic area, such as a county or district.
Role of Commissioners For Oaths in the Financial Services Industry
Commissioners For Oaths play an important role in the financial services industry by providing individuals with a convenient way to have their identity verified and sign important documents such as mortgage deeds, powers of attorney, and affidavits. They are often called upon to witness the signing of documents that are required by financial institutions, such as banks and building societies, before they can open accounts, process loans, or make investments. Commissioners For Oaths can also provide an independent witness to verify the authenticity of a signature for legal purposes.

Duties and Responsibilities of Commissioners For Oaths
The main duties and responsibilities of Commissioners For Oaths are to verify the identity of individuals signing legal documents, administer oaths and affirmations, and certify documents to be true copies of the original. They must also ensure that the individuals signing the documents are doing so voluntarily and understand the contents of the document. Commissioners For Oaths must maintain accurate records of all documents they certify and provide copies upon request.
Code of Conduct and Ethics for Commissioners For Oaths
Commissioners For Oaths are required to adhere to a strict code of conduct and ethics, which includes maintaining confidentiality, acting impartially, and avoiding conflicts of interest. They must also ensure that they do not provide legal advice or influence the content of the documents they certify. Commissioners For Oaths must act with integrity, respect the law, and maintain the highest standards of professionalism in all aspects of their work.
Differences Between Commissioners For Oaths and Notaries Public
Commissioners For Oaths are often confused with Notaries Public, but there are some important differences between the two. Notaries Public are authorized to perform a wider range of legal services, such as drawing up legal documents, administering oaths, and certifying international documents. They must also maintain professional indemnity insurance and have a different regulatory body. Commissioners For Oaths are specifically appointed to verify the identity of individuals signing documents and certify them to be true copies of the original.
